首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> SQL Server >

刚发现的一个小窍门,让Sql Profiler跟踪不到你的SQL语句。顺便散分~解决思路

2012-02-11 
刚发现的一个小窍门,让Sql Profiler跟踪不到你的SQL语句。顺便散分~~~如果对你有用,别忘了捐点可用分给我!

刚发现的一个小窍门,让Sql Profiler跟踪不到你的SQL语句。顺便散分~~~
如果对你有用,别忘了捐点可用分给我!我穷啊~~!!哈哈~~~~


方法非常的简单,你试一下下面的语句就明白了,注释部分一起选中执行。

select   newid()   --password

存储过程如:
Exec   your_sp_name   ...       --password

[解决办法]
a
[解决办法]
b
[解决办法]
c
[解决办法]
接分
[解决办法]
路过
[解决办法]
学习
[解决办法]
顶一下。
[解决办法]
顶一下。
[解决办法]
顶一下。
[解决办法]
飞过......
[解决办法]
疯过~~
[解决办法]
LZ厚道,顶~
[解决办法]
飞过......
[解决办法]
现在才发现?
[解决办法]
是吗?
试试
[解决办法]
好象不能申请专利了。
以前见过。
[解决办法]
试试1
[解决办法]
试试2

[解决办法]
试试3
[解决办法]
貌视教人做坏事。
[解决办法]
jf
[解决办法]
可以跟踪到啊~
[解决办法]
:)
[解决办法]
可以跟踪到
环境
MSSQL 2005
[解决办法]
试试这个:
-- sp_password
[解决办法]
SQL2000中,这个可以跟踪到:
select newid() --password

这个就跟踪不到:
-- sp_password
select newid()


[解决办法]
这样可以

exec sp_who --sp_password
[解决办法]
jf!
[解决办法]
接分
[解决办法]
gahade(我们了解历史时,我们已成为历史),说一下2005的情况啊~~:)
---------------------------------------------
呵,我用的不是2005,也是2000
2000里:
select newid() --password


可以跟踪到

select newid() --sp_password
跟踪不到

[解决办法]
呵呵...都是大师
[解决办法]
2005的两个都可以跟踪到。
[解决办法]
在SQL2000sp4
select newid() --password
跟踪不到

有没有用SQL2005的帮忙测试一下?
select newid() --sp_password
可以跟踪到


[解决办法]
--sp_password
--password
在2000可以
在2005行不通
[解决办法]
来晚了,学习
[解决办法]
来晚了,学习

[解决办法]
哦,原来是小小鼹鼠她妈咪
[解决办法]
长见识了,多谢楼主分享!
[解决办法]
学习,接分@!
[解决办法]
好多星星...
[解决办法]
1
[解决办法]
2
[解决办法]
3
[解决办法]
好多星星...
[解决办法]
还不知道呢 ?
学习!

试试!
—————————————
顺便接分!
[解决办法]
嗯 等待答案....
[解决办法]
:)

不錯
[解决办法]
select newid() --sp_password OK
--password
select OK

select newid() --password No.
this is my result.
[解决办法]
the first one give this tip:
-- 'sp_password ' was found in the text of this event.
-- The text has been replaced with this comment for security reasons.
[解决办法]
my database is MS-SERVER 2000.
[解决办法]
jf
[解决办法]
路过、收藏、学习~~
[解决办法]
接分
[解决办法]
3q
[解决办法]
mark
[解决办法]
可惜2005不能用。......
唉......
[解决办法]
学习..
[解决办法]
关注2005
[解决办法]
学习
------解决方案--------------------


有才
[解决办法]
好象可以
[解决办法]
呵呵
[解决办法]
不错
[解决办法]
学习JF
[解决办法]
UP
[解决办法]
學習了。
[解决办法]
JF
[解决办法]
这个偶早知了,我的程序都已加了-password

没打补丁的可以跟踪的到,
打了补丁的的跟踪不到,


SQL2500 SP1 没测试过。

谁试一下。

[解决办法]
jf
[解决办法]
Microsoft SQL Server Management Studio9.00.1399.00
Microsoft Analysis Services Client Tools 2005.090.1399.00
Microsoft Data Access Components (MDAC)2000.086.1830.00 (srv03_sp1_rtm.050324-1447)
Microsoft MSXML2.6 3.0 4.0 5.0 6.0
Microsoft Internet Explorer6.0.3790.1830
Microsoft .NET Framework2.0.50727.42
Operating System5.2.3790
[解决办法]
晕,还没编辑好就发出去了.
上边我的版本信息.
没跟踪到.sql Profiler显示以下信息

-- 'sp_password ' was found in the text of this event.
-- The text has been replaced with this comment for security
reasons.

[解决办法]
路过
[解决办法]
路过 up
检分

[解决办法]
路过路过
[解决办法]
mark
[解决办法]
a
[解决办法]
jf
[解决办法]
顶了.
[解决办法]
接分
[解决办法]
顶!~
[解决办法]
怪怪的, 怎么我的操作跟踪出来的结果中,有部分查询会多执行一遍。
exec sp_cursoropen 'select .... '
[解决办法]
强调一下 我只操作了一次。前面的操作都是只执行一步操作,就只在最后面的选择时多了一步.
[解决办法]
~-~
[解决办法]
好久不见小米下了.

改版的CSDN可以加好友,好冶,
我把上面的星星都加进去....
HOHO.
[解决办法]
是不是真的跟踪不到啊?
[解决办法]
学习,顺道接分
[解决办法]
jf
------解决方案--------------------


接分..
[解决办法]
接分le
[解决办法]
接分
[解决办法]
:)
[解决办法]
是不是真得,为什么没有人早点公布

害得我上次做了一个杀进程的东东,只是为了干掉跟踪
[解决办法]
似乎这是SQL的一个BUG吧
不过用马可的方法好像更可靠一些

[解决办法]
学习
[解决办法]
...

热点排行